Can anyone point me to any data on temperature sensitivity of Lapua rimfire ammo? I've noticed that under 50F my good lot of CenterX is less good. Today I played around with that CenterX and some Biathlon Extreme in temps just above 50F, and it looks like the CenterX slowed down 20 to 30 FPS from summer temps, while the Biatlon Extreme is currently shooting about the speed that I get in the summer with the CenterX. Is there any more comprehensive data available?

Biathlon is loaded hotter, more powder, because it's intended to shoot a lower temps. Hence the name "Biathlon". Lower temps = lower speeds. Biathlon should see similar speeds at cold temps as CX sees at warmer temps.

What do you mean by "less good". Are the groups bigger or are you just referring to speed?

Both. The speed is lower and the SD is higher. At 270 yards, it went from about 1.5 MOA to about 3 MOA (more vertical spread)

Have you tried tuning in lower temperatures? I shoot in 30+-100+ degrees and have not needed to adjust my tuner settings on any rifle. I try and tune in temperatures of 45-60 by doing this I find the lower velocity due to the change in powder burn rate has little effect on POA/POI my best scores have come in temperatures below 60. only thing I see is POI change with 90+ temperatures where I have to hold lower but generally under a 1/4"
I also found that by letting the ammo acclimate to ambient temperatures it is more consistent on how it shoots this is regardless of hot or cold. if you think about how temperatures will affect burn rate which affects velocity your POI will continuously change how much will vary but will affect your accuracy. trying to keep ammo at a certain temperature as you shoot will be fruitless effort if kept cool it will warm up as you shoot keeping it warm will start to chill as you shoot. RF is about consistency having ammo change as you are shooting will be a challenge for sure.

Something you may benefit from:
When shooting your series, leave the fired case chambered and bolt locked till ready to load and fire. I’ve noticed under certain conditions, if I pull the bolt mid-string and peer into the bore, I will see water droplets as condensation forms due to the temp disparity. I believe this is part of the source of fliers in certain conditions. Keeping the breach sealed seems to alleviate this.

Interesting why do you think the condensation doesn't form if you leave a fired case in the chamber?
Bill Calfee had what he called a water bore test I believe it was to see if the tuner was set correctly. if you fired a shot and waited then cracked open the bolt enough to unseal the fired case and then closed and waited a minute or two then extracted and loaded and fired a shot the shot should go to the same POA as the prior shot. in this case the condensation was nullified by the correct tuner setting.

A recent observation is the amount of drop with 27 spd Center X when shot at 200y in 84deg F and 52 deg F. In the warm weather it was 8.4 mil and yesterday in the cooler temps the drop was 9.2 mil. A slight wind in the cooler air was very impactful causing the rounds to spread 4” horizontally at times. Plus the Lapua lube gets harder below 50 deg. Neither standard rifle match ammo (e.g. Lapua, Eley, RWS) nor biathlon ammo have lube on the cases. Any lube used specifically in case manufacture is washed off. All, however, have lube on the bullets.
